Bobby Bones' 4-year-old Bulldog, Stanley, just had his fourteenth surgery after he tore his second ACL.

Bones shared an update on how he’s doing post-surgery, and said for the most part he’s fine. Sometimes he has a lot of energy, but he’s been sleeping a lot. Except yesterday his right eye was completely swollen shut from allergies. He also has a knot growing on his chest. Bones said he’s in a good mood though because he’s on pain pills and is just chilling now. He’s hoping in three months he’ll be completely recovered.

Stanley was feeling better yesterday based on a recent Instagram post, he's seen laying in the grass on his back with a smile.
